Thermonats cheats chicken & sweet corn soup


Print:
4

Ingredients

6 portion(s)

Soup

  • 1 brown onion
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 20 grams olive oil
  • 2 cans 420g creamed corn
  • 1200 grams Liquid Chicken Stock
  • 400 grams Shredded Cooked Chicken
  • 1 long red chilli
  • 2 spring onions
  • salt & pepper

      If you are using a Thermomix® TM6 measuring cup with your Thermomix® TM5:
      For cooking (simmering) at temperatures of 95°C or above (200°F), the simmering basket should always be used instead of the TM6 measuring cup, as the TM6 measuring cup fits tightly in the lid. The simmering basket rests loosely on top, is steam-permeable, and also prevents food spatter from the mixing bowl.

Recipe's preparation

    Chicken & sweet corn soup
  1. Place onion & garlic into TM bowl, speed 7, 3 seconds. 

    Add olive oil, 3mins, 120degrees, speed 2. 

    Add creamed corn & chicken stock. 10 mins, 100 degrees, speed 2. 

    sprinkle with sea salt & cracked pepper. Blend slowly to speed 5, 30 seconds. 

    Add shredded cooked chicken, sliced red chilli & spring onions, 30 seconds, reverse, speed 2. 

    Pour into thermoserver & serve immediately.
